Vancouver Island Ferries

An excellent Vancouver Island Ferries service is operated by BC Ferries between mainland BC and Vancouver Island.  

If you are coming to Victoria BC on BC Ferries, it is important to know that the Victoria ferry runs between Tsawwassen Terminal (half hour drive South of Vancouver) and Swartz Bay (half hour drive North of Victoria. 

At Tsawwassen Terminal be careful to get the right ferry as they also leave there for Nanaimo (Duke Point terminal on Vancouver Island) and various Gulf Islands.

Vancouver has another ferry terminal at Horseshoe Bay (half hour drive North of Vancouver) and you can go to Nanaimo (Departure Bay Terminal) from there but you cannot go to Victoria - unless you take the 2 hour drive from Nanaimo South to Victoria - it's a nice drive and you can stop for a while in Chemainus and Duncan.
